In this episode, Corey and Christine kick off a brand new series on biblical eating and how physical health is treated in the church, starting with Andy Felton, author of Nourished by Design: A Christ-Centered Approach to Nutrition. Andy isn't a doctor or a theologian. He began his career as a nuclear submarine officer, where seeing the sun through a periscope every few days was the norm and circadian rhythm was an afterthought. When he started battling anxiety and he and his wife faced fertility struggles, he went looking for answers, and found that nearly every health book was either secular or, on the Christian side, theologically skimpy.
